What are the responsibilities and job description for the Office Manager - St. Petersburg position at Orthopaedic Solutions Management?
Position Summary: We’re seeking a polished, proactive Office Manager/Coordinator to support various duties within the organization working with the teams in all departments. This high-impact role is perfect for someone who thrives in a dynamic, people-focused environment and is looking to grow within a forward-thinking organization.
Key Responsibilities:
Reception & Office Experience
- Maintain a clean, well-stocked, snacks, coffee, supplies
- Order all supplies as needed
- Oversee daily public areas and ensure all common areas are guest-ready
Office & Facility Coordination
- Act as the primary contact for building management (HVAC, maintenance, parking access, cleaning, etc.)
- Coordinate vendor visits and service appointments
- Monitor office supply inventory and manage orders
- Handle and process incoming/outgoing mail and deliveries
- Assist with coordination of meetings
Executive Support
- Provide calendar coordination for leadership when necessary
- Assist with admin office tasks including budget prep and project management
- Support internal event planning and social media marketing initiatives
- Attend marketing events and visit referring physician practices
Team Engagement & Culture
- Plan or assist with engagement activities and informal team gatherings
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ent required; Associate or Bachelor’s Degree preferred
- 3 years in office administration, reception, or executive support roles
- Experience handling confidential information and supporting senior leaders
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- High attention to detail, follow-through, and professionalism
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ite; Concur or related systems is a plus
